The ingredients needed to make Crunchy Coleslaw:
  1. Prepare 1/2 the head of a green cabbage, thinly shredded
  2. Get 1/4 the head of a red cabbage, thinly shredded
  3. Make ready 1 medium carrot, peeled and julienned or grated
  4. Prepare 3/4 cup mayo
  5. Prepare 1 1/2 tbsp. apple cider vinegar
  6. Get 2 tsp. granulated sugar
  7. Make ready 1/2 tsp. celery seeds (optional)
  8. Get to taste salt and pepper

Steps to make Crunchy Coleslaw:
  1. Toss the shredded cabbage and the julienned (or grated) carrot together in a large bowl and set aside.
  2. In a medium bowl, mix together the mayo, apple cider vinegar, sugar, celery seeds (if using), salt and pepper to make the dressing.
  3. Once the dressing is well blended, pour it on top of the cabbage mixture, then use a wooden spoon to mix it all together.
  4. Cover and chill in the fridge until ready to serve.
  5. This will keep for 3 or so days refrigerated, but it is best eaten on the day it is made.
